Matching skin tones in Photoshop is useful for correcting color casts, achieving natural-looking skin, and ensuring consistent skin tones across different photos. It's an effective way to modify and improve the overall look of images, regardless of the subject's skin tone. There are various techniques, including using Curves, the Eyedropper tool, and the Brush and Lasso tools, to match skin tones.
